Which would be most responsible for prolonging a wound healing in the older resident?

a. DepressionB. Increased social contactsC. An increase in the adipose tissueD. An intake of 20 to 35
g. of fiber per day?

The correct answer is:

a. Depression

Step-by-step explanation:

Depression is a common problem of malnutrition in the older patient. Psychological, sociological, and economic circumstances, chronic disease, and polypharmacy all contribute to the latent or original cause of malnutrition which will prolong wound healing.
